titleOfInvention | Process for the preparation of glycerides |
abstract | There is provided a process for the preparation of a compound having the formula (I) wherein R 1 , R 2 and R 3 are independently selected from hydrogen and acyl groups, wherein at least one of R 1 , R 2 and R 3 is a branched chain long acyl group of the formula (II) wherein n is from 9 to 21 and m is 2n, and wherein p is from 0 to 4 wherein the other of R 1 , R 2 and R 3 are selected from short acyl groups of the formula (III) wherein q is from 0 to 4 the process comprising the steps of: (1 ) providing an unsaturated compound having the formula (I) wherein R 1 , R 2 and R 3 are independently selected from (a) hydrogen, (b) unsaturated long acyl group of the formula (IV) wherein x is from 0 to 3, and wherein n is from 9 to 21 and m is 2n-1-x, 2n-3-x or 2n-5-x;and (c) short acyl groups of the formula (III) wherein q is from 0 to 4 wherein at least one of R 1 , R 2 and R 3 is an unsaturated long acyl group; and (2) if at least one of R 1 , R 2 and R 3 is hydrogen, optionally acylating the compound; and (3a) (i) hydroxylating the unsaturated long acyl group, to provide a hydroxy long acyl group of the formula (V) wherein y is from 1 to 4, n is from 9 to 21 and m is 2n+1-y, 2n-1-y or 2n-3-y, and (ii) acylating the hydroxy long acyl group to provide a branched long acyl group of the formula (VI) wherein z is from 1 to 4, n is from 9 to 21 and m is 2n+1-z, 2n-1-z or 2n-3-z, and wherein p is from 0 to 4; or (3b) reacting the unsaturated long acyl group with a carboxylic acid of the formula (VII) to provide a branched long acyl group of the formula (VI) wherein z is from 1 to 4, n is from 9 to 21 and m is 2n+1-z, 2n-1-z or 2n-3-z, and wherein p is from 0 to 4. |
